Basic Concepts of Electrical Insulators

Electrical insulators are materials or devices that resist the flow of electric current. They are essential in electrical systems to prevent unintended electrical paths that could lead to shorts or other malfunctions. Insulators achieve this by having high resistance to electrical flow, which helps in maintaining the intended electrical pathways and protecting sensitive components from damage 2.

Cummins Electrical Insulator Part 4385810 Compatibility

The Cummins Electrical Insulator part number 4385810 is designed to fit seamlessly within the electrical systems of several Cummins engines. This part is crucial for maintaining the integrity of the engine’s electrical components by providing insulation and support.

B6.7 CM2670 and B153B Engines

The B6.7 CM2670 and B153B engines both benefit from the precise fit and functionality of the 4385810 Electrical Insulator. This part ensures that the electrical pathways within these engines remain isolated, preventing short circuits and ensuring optimal performance.

QSK95 CM2350 and K113 Engines

Similarly, the QSK95 CM2350 and K113 engines are equipped to utilize the 4385810 Electrical Insulator. This part is integral to the electrical architecture of these engines, providing the necessary insulation to protect sensitive components from electrical interference.

QST30 CM2350 and T101 Engines

The QST30 CM2350 and T101 engines also incorporate the 4385810 Electrical Insulator into their design. This component plays a vital role in maintaining the electrical integrity of these engines, ensuring that all electrical connections are properly insulated and secure.
